Output ed59ddb86cc46216b9019ae22f860ee1cd8de3bb418e96a5e88b7c5c1ddcb5fe:0

value
4084085
script pubkey
OP_0 OP_PUSHBYTES_20 3a9eaa7a3d3e0a81b5e4ba5673a802bd32447b66
address
bc1q8202573a8c9grd0yhft882qzh5eyg7mx2thekn
transaction
ed59ddb86cc46216b9019ae22f860ee1cd8de3bb418e96a5e88b7c5c1ddcb5fe
spent
true